0003495a9b Special case HTTP 0.9 early on
Mostly, treat HTTP0.9 completely separate. Because we're doing raw
delivery of a body directly, fake enough (connection_close=1, and finish
headers manually) so that the MIME infrastructure thinks it is seeing a
body.

This deals better with the body due to accounting for the first line. Also
it avoids the content line analyzer to strip CRLF/LF and the analyzer
then adding CRLF unconditionally by fully bypassing the content line
analyzer.

Concretely, the vlan-mpls test case contains a HTTP response with LF only,
but the previous implementation would use CRLF, accounting for two many bytes.
Same for the http.no-version test which would previously report a body
length of 280 and now is at 323 (which agrees with wireshark).

Further, the mime_type detection for the http-09 test case works because
it's now seeing the full body.

Drawback: We don't extract headers when a server actually replies with
a HTTP/1.1 message, but grrr, something needs to give I guess.

b56b856da9 SSL/TLS: Parse CertificateRequest message
This commit introduces parsing of the CertificateRequest message in the
TLS handshake. It introduces a new event ssl_certificate_request, as
well as a new function parse_distinguished_name, which can be used to
parse part of the ssl_certificate_request event parameters.

This commit also introduces a new policy script, which appends
information about the CAs a TLS server requests in the
CertificateRequest message, if it sends it.

f56785740c ftp: Limit user, password, arg and reply_msg column sizes in log
The user and password fields are replicated to each of the ftp.log
entries. Using a very large username (100s of KBs) allows to bloat
the log without actually sending much traffic. Further, limit the
arg and reply_msg columns to large, but not unbounded values.

d2314d2666 files.log: Unroll and introduce uid and id fields
This is a script-only change that unrolls File::Info records into
multiple files.log entries if the same file was seen over different
connections by single worker. Consequently, the File::Info record
gets the commonly used uid and id fields added. These fields are
optional for File::Info - a file may be analyzed without relation
to a network connection (e.g by using Input::add_analysis()).

The existing tx_hosts, rx_hosts and conn_uids fields of Files::Info
are not meaningful after this change and removed by default. Therefore,
files.log will have them removed, too.

The tx_hosts, rx_hosts and conn_uids fields can be revived by using the
policy script frameworks/files/deprecated-txhosts-rxhosts-connuids.zeek
included in the distribution. However, with v6.1 this script will be
removed.

95f1565498 Match DPD TLS signature on one-sided connections.
This commit changes DPD matching for TLS connections. A one-sided match
is enough to enable DPD now.

This commit also removes DPD for SSLv2 connections. SSLv2 connections do
basically no longer happen in the wild. SSLv2 is also really finnicky to
identify correctly - there is very little data required to match it, and
basically all matches today will be false positives. If DPD for SSLv2 is
still desired, the optional signature in policy/protocols/ssl/dpd-v2.sig
can be loaded.

Fixes GH-1952

Switch to recording unmodified HTTP header.
We used to attempt to remove any port specification before recording
HTTP host headers in logs. Doing so would (1) remove potentially useful
information, (2) not match what the documentation seemed to suggest, and
(3) fail for IP6 addresses containing colons.

We now record the original HOST header as is.

Addresses #1844.

369e42a6e4 Fix SMB tests on Apple M1.
Due to different double precision on M1, file IDs for SMB could end up
changing on M1 because the access time of a file goes into their
computation. The real solution for this would be changing Zeek's
internal "time" representation to uint64; that's planned, but requires
major surgery. For now, this PR changes the SMB code to also pass SMB's
original time representation (which is a uint64) into script-land, and
then use that for computing the file ID.

Closes #1406

76fb1e7fd0 Fixes to decode_netbios_name and decode_netbios_name_type BIFs
Fixes to `decode_netbios_name`:

* Improve validation that input string is a NetBIOS encoding
  (32 bytes, with characters ranging from 'A' to 'P').  This helps
  prevent Undefined Behavior of left-shifting negative values.
  Invalid encodings now cause a return-value of an empty string.

* More liberal in what decoded characters are allowed.  Namely,
  spaces are now allowed (but any trailing null-bytes and spaces
  are trimmed, similar to before).

Fixes to `decode_netbios_name_type`:

* Improve validation that input string is a NetBIOS encoding
  (32 bytes, with characters ranging from 'A' to 'P').  This helps
  prevent Undefined Behavior of left-shifting negative values and
  a heap-buffer-overread when the input string is too small.
  Invalid encodings now cause a return-value of 256.
